URL: https://www.opennet.me/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ID3
Нить номер: 111597
[ Назад ]

Исходное сообщение
"Компания Sony открыла свои наработки в области нейронных сетей"

Отправлено opennews , 28-Июн-17 11:18 
Компания Sony  представила (https://blog.nnabla.org/71/)  проект NNabla (https://nnabla.org/) (Neural Network Libraries), в рамках которого открыла наработки в области построения нейронных сетей для решения задач глубинного машинного обучения (https://ru.wikipedia.org/wiki/%D0%93%D0%.... Система универсальная и изначально рассчитана на использование как на настольных ПК и встраиваемых устройствах, так и в кластерах и крупных серверах для решения исследовательских задач и практического применения. Код ядра  NNabla написан на языке C++ и распространяется (https://github.com/sony/nnabla) под лицензией Apache 2.0.

Для конечных приложений  предлагается программный интерфейс для языка Python, отличающийся простотой использования и высокой гибкостью. Например, для создания двухуровневой нейронной сети для классификации потерь (loss (https://en.wikipedia.org/wiki/Loss_functions_for_classificat... достаточно пяти строк кода. При этом предоставляется единый API  для работы со статическими и  динамическими графами вычислений (статические графы вычислений более эффективны с точки зрения потребления памяти и скорости работы, а динамические обладают большей гибкостью в построении моделей). Допускается подключение модулей с реализацией новых функций, методов оптимизации и операторов для нейронной сети.

Поддерживается работа в Linux и Windows. Благодаря ядру на C++ система достаточно компактна и может работать на встраиваемых системах с ограниченными ресурсами. Для ускорения вычислений предоставлены средства для организации выполнения с привлечением специфичных реализаций, например на базе FPGA. Из готовых оптимизирующих модулей отмечается бэкенд  для задействования CUDA для выноса вычислений на сторону GPU. Также поддерживается специальный движок для оптимизации работы с памятью, позволяющий организовать совместное использование памяти.


Из областей, в которых Sony уже применяет NNabla, отмечены  оценка стоимости недвижимости в  Sony Real Estate Corporation, распознавание действий пользователя в системе "Xperia Ear" (например, подтверждение операции или приём звонка кивком головы) и распознавание рукописного ввода в электронной книге  Sony DPT-RP1. По своему назначению NNabla близок к такими существующим фреймворкам, как TensorFlow (http://tensorflow.org/), Torch (http://torch.ch/) и Theano (http://www.deeplearning.net/software/theano).


URL: https://blog.nnabla.org/71/
Новость: http://www.opennet.me/opennews/art.shtml?num=46772


Содержание

Сообщения в этом обсуждении
"Компания Sony открыла свои наработки в области нейронных сет..."
Отправлено Аноним , 28-Июн-17 14:18 
А Android на телике обновить не могут, молодцы

"Компания Sony открыла свои наработки в области нейронных сет..."
Отправлено QuAzI , 28-Июн-17 16:24 
Странно, у меня обновляется всё эдак на год быстрее, чем у всяких HTC с их псевдоевропейским качеством

"Компания Sony открыла свои наработки в области нейронных сет..."
Отправлено Аноним , 28-Июн-17 14:28 
Сколько лишнего кода.... Ну когда же начнут по дефолту писать обвязку на Руби....

"Компания Sony открыла свои наработки в области нейронных сет..."
Отправлено Аноним , 28-Июн-17 17:23 
> Ну когда же начнут по дефолту писать обвязку на Руби....

Когда Руби начнут пользоваться, тогда и начнут обвязку писать. Ты бы еще на Lua или Turbo Pascal обвязку попросил.


"Компания Sony открыла свои наработки в области нейронных сет..."
Отправлено Аноним , 28-Июн-17 17:43 
>> Когда Руби начнут пользоваться, тогда и начнут обвязку писать.

Ну а как в веб приложения это по¶делие вставлять?
Для tensorflow хотя бы обвязка есть.

А тут опять через a = system 'python2.7 smt'....

Для JS они тоже, в общем-то, тоже ничего не сделали


"Компания Sony открыла свои наработки в области нейронных сет..."
Отправлено Luarocks , 28-Июн-17 19:03 
> на Lua

А в чём, собственно, проблема?


"Компания Sony открыла свои наработки в области нейронных сет..."
Отправлено username , 29-Июн-17 07:56 
Вьюношь думает что его никто не использует, потому что скупик на ноде а браузер на си.
Повзрослеет и сделает открытие, может быть.

"Компания Sony открыла свои наработки в области нейронных сет..."
Отправлено KroTozeR , 29-Июн-17 12:07 
> Вьюношь думает что его никто не использует, потому что скупик на ноде
> а браузер на си.
> Повзрослеет и сделает открытие, может быть.

Ага, а следом палки, каменные топоры и посиделки у костра в овечьей шкуре? Когда прекратим деградировать, товарищи, "модные кодеры"? Святая мечта оторваться от "железа" покоя не даёт? изобретение велосипедов у нас теперь "прогрессом" называется...

Тут действительно пора всем взрослеть и целенаправленно УНИЧТОЖАТЬ весь этот рынок программных полуфабрикатов.


"Компания Sony открыла свои наработки в области нейронных сет..."
Отправлено KroTozeR , 29-Июн-17 12:03 
Когда уже прекратят разводить эти ясли со всякими надстройками? Когда начнут оптимизировать то, что уже есть на C/C++, вместо того, чтобы писать на языках, компиляторы которых генерят мегапрожорливый код? Когда прекратится всё это мракобесие??? Редкий случай, когда люди написали как положено — и то всякие плебеи тут же заклевали.

"Компания Sony открыла свои наработки в области нейронных сет..."
Отправлено J.L. , 29-Июн-17 16:40 
> Когда уже прекратят разводить эти ясли со всякими надстройками? Когда начнут оптимизировать
> то, что уже есть на C/C++, вместо того, чтобы писать на
> языках, компиляторы которых генерят мегапрожорливый код? Когда прекратится всё это мракобесие???
> Редкий случай, когда люди написали как положено — и то всякие
> плебеи тут же заклевали.

когда на D перейдут


"Компания Sony открыла свои наработки в области нейронных сет..."
Отправлено KroTozeR , 29-Июн-17 16:55 
> когда на D перейдут

Господи... А просто писать на идеально подходящем под "железо" стандартном языке C/C++ нельзя? Обязательно каждому надо выпендриться? Щас, вон, пошли писать операционные системы на go... Это вообще психоз какой-то! Людям, вот, реально нечего делать. Вместо того, чтобы нормально поступательно развивать абстракции и фреймворки, городят какую-то хрень... А после этого требования не в меру завышенные к "железу". Я понимаю, производителям надо торговать новой продукцией, ну а программеры почему молчат в тряпочку? Там бизнес им бред навязывает титаническими темпами, а все молчат... Пипец какой-то. Как овцы на забое...


"Компания Sony открыла свои наработки в области нейронных сет..."
Отправлено J.L. , 29-Июн-17 19:11 
>> когда на D перейдут
> Господи... А просто писать на идеально подходящем под "железо" стандартном языке C/C++
> нельзя? Обязательно каждому надо выпендриться? Щас, вон, пошли писать операционные системы
> на go... Это вообще психоз какой-то! Людям, вот, реально нечего делать.
> Вместо того, чтобы нормально поступательно развивать абстракции и фреймворки, городят
> какую-то хрень... А после этого требования не в меру завышенные к
> "железу". Я понимаю, производителям надо торговать новой продукцией, ну а программеры
> почему молчат в тряпочку? Там бизнес им бред навязывает титаническими темпами,
> а все молчат... Пипец какой-то. Как овцы на забое...

нельзя
ходить можно с завязанными шнурками (например D) и с развязанными (C/C++/...)
с развязанными можно же когда надо в прыжке выпрыгнуть из ботинок или снять ботинки без помощи рук
это видь круто, возможности
только надо всего лишь всегда не забывать следить не наступил ли кто на твой шнурок
право, такая мелочь за такие возможности ?
а на D придётся наклониться и шнурки предварительно развязать (D таки позволяет делать то же самое что и C)


"Компания Sony открыла свои наработки в области нейронных сет..."
Отправлено Аноним , 02-Июл-17 00:58 
> стандартном языке C/C++

Ой вей лалалей. От кода на этом языкеи сишники, и плюсовики стараются держаться подальше.


"Компания Sony открыла свои наработки в области нейронных сет..."
Отправлено Аноним , 29-Июн-17 11:09 
Лучше бы они в своем PSN IPv6 осилили.

"Компания Sony открыла свои наработки в области нейронных сет..."
Отправлено Темная материя , 03-Июл-17 16:16 
не определенно для этой задачи нужен новый интерпретатор